Output 23dc1953d45e3649be2e6bcb794ddb308e3252936d0f1f2a78c3bed25fa77641:1

value
162828983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25c96d6676204d6cfe0d6afc864e193c61e238a1 OP_EQUAL
address
358pE4MsPQGqdR4SKCS1LGCTzsgy1749ym
transaction
23dc1953d45e3649be2e6bcb794ddb308e3252936d0f1f2a78c3bed25fa77641
confirmations
358009
spent
true